]>
Commit | Line | Data |
---|---|---|
3e4e8a77 | 1 | Summary: Firewall SysV-init style start-up script |
87917f6b | 2 | Summary(pl.UTF-8): Skrypt startowy firewalla |
3e4e8a77 | 3 | Name: firewall-init |
c1920117 | 4 | Version: 2.99.11 |
937914bd | 5 | Release: 1 |
43b37713 | 6 | License: GPL |
3e4e8a77 | 7 | Group: Networking/Admin |
59236610 | 8 | Source0: ftp://ftp.pld-linux.org/software/firewall-init/%{name}-%{version}.tar.bz2 |
c1920117 | 9 | # Source0-md5: 8a57d9efb9df6f46b4665c55d0a9450f |
8259adf3 | 10 | BuildRequires: rpmbuild(macros) >= 1.194 |
ee1ebcac | 11 | Requires(post,preun): /sbin/chkconfig |
402a2986 | 12 | Requires: coreutils |
43b37713 | 13 | Requires: iptables >= 1.2.2-2 |
3dc6b0ec | 14 | Requires: rc-scripts |
a024cf13 | 15 | Obsoletes: iptables-init |
ee1ebcac | 16 | BuildArch: noarch |
561a4430 | 17 | BuildRoot: %{tmpdir}/%{name}-%{version}-root-%(id -u -n) |
2ffec8eb | 18 | |
19 | %description | |
3dc6b0ec ER |
20 | Firewall-init is meant to provide an easy to use interface for |
21 | starting and stopping the kernel IP packet filter through iptables(8). | |
2ffec8eb | 22 | |
43c93f90 JR |
23 | %description -l pl.UTF-8 |
24 | Dzięki firewall-init uzyskuje się łatwy interfejs do startowania i | |
25 | stopowania filtrów IP jądra poprzez iptables(8). | |
63dce7c2 | 26 | |
2ffec8eb | 27 | %prep |
28 | %setup -q | |
2ffec8eb | 29 | |
30 | %install | |
31 | rm -rf $RPM_BUILD_ROOT | |
3e4e8a77 | 32 | |
ee1ebcac JB |
33 | %{__make} install \ |
34 | DESTDIR=$RPM_BUILD_ROOT | |
35 | ||
36 | %clean | |
37 | rm -rf $RPM_BUILD_ROOT | |
3e4e8a77 | 38 | |
8259adf3 ER |
39 | %triggerpostun -- %{name} < 2.5 |
40 | %banner -e %{name} <<'EOF' | |
41 | You need to manually convert your rules to iptables or install | |
42 | firewall-init-ipchains | |
43 | EOF | |
7ba90b15 | 44 | |
2ffec8eb | 45 | %post |
74a4c8ce | 46 | /sbin/chkconfig --add firewall |
43b37713 | 47 | /sbin/chkconfig --add firewall-pre |
2ffec8eb | 48 | |
21d30844 | 49 | %preun |
74a4c8ce | 50 | if [ "$1" = "0" ]; then |
51 | /sbin/chkconfig --del firewall | |
43b37713 | 52 | /sbin/chkconfig --del firewall-pre |
74a4c8ce | 53 | fi |
2ffec8eb | 54 | |
2ffec8eb | 55 | %files |
958d7e5b | 56 | %defattr(644,root,root,755) |
c1920117 | 57 | %doc README ChangeLog |
43b37713 | 58 | %defattr(640,root,root,750) |
3dc6b0ec ER |
59 | %verify(not md5 mtime size) %config(noreplace) /etc/sysconfig/firewall |
60 | %verify(not md5 mtime size) %config(noreplace) /etc/sysconfig/firewall.d/ip* | |
61 | %verify(not md5 mtime size) %config(noreplace) /etc/sysconfig/firewall.d/functions.rules | |
43b37713 MM |
62 | /etc/sysconfig/firewall.d/functions |
63 | %attr(754,root,root) /etc/rc.d/init.d/firewall* | |
64 | %dir /etc/sysconfig/firewall.d |